-#ifdef __HAVE_LEAK_DETECTION
-# include "mm_mem.h"
-
-static struct MM_chunks chunks;
-
-void *
-MM_malloc(size_t size, char *filename, int line)
-{
- struct MM_mem_chunk *chunk;
- void *pointer;
-
- pointer = malloc(size);
- if (pointer == NULL)
- err(1, "malloc");
-
- chunk = (struct MM_mem_chunk *)malloc(sizeof(struct MM_mem_chunk));
- if (chunk == NULL)
- err(1, "malloc");
-
- chunk->address = pointer;
- chunk->size = size;
- chunk->filename = filename;
- chunk->line = line;
-
- TAILQ_INSERT_TAIL(&chunks, chunk, next);
-
- return pointer;
-}
-
-char *
-MM_strdup(const char *s, char *filename, int line)
-{
- char *r;
-
- r = (char *)MM_malloc(strlen(s)+1, filename, line);
- strlcpy(r, s, strlen(s) + 1);
- if (strlen(r) != strlen(s)) {
- debugp("%d:%d", strlen(s), strlen(r));
- }
- return r;
-
-}
-
-void *
-MM_realloc(void *p, size_t new_size, char *filename, int line)
-{
- void *r;
- void *a;
- struct MM_mem_chunk *chunk;
- struct MM_mem_chunk *last;
-
- a = p;
- chunk = NULL;
- last = NULL;
-
- assert(new_size > 0);
-
- TAILQ_FOREACH(chunk, &chunks, next) {
- if (chunk->address == p) {
- last = chunk;
- }
- }
-
- if (last == NULL) {
- debugp("MM_realloc: did not find chunk at %p (%s:%d) "
- ", creating new", p, filename, line);
- return MM_malloc(new_size, filename, line);
- }
-
- r = realloc(p, new_size);
- if (r == NULL)
- return NULL;
-
- last->address = r;
- last->size = new_size;
- last->filename = filename;
- last->line = line;
-
- return r;
-}
-
-void
-MM_free(void *pointer, char *filename, int line, char *name)
-{
- struct MM_mem_chunk *chunk, *nxt;
-
- for (chunk = TAILQ_FIRST(&chunks); chunk != TAILQ_END(&chunks);
- chunk = nxt) {
- nxt = TAILQ_NEXT(&chunks, next);
- if (chunk->address == pointer) {
- TAILQ_REMOVE(&chunks, chunk, next);
- free(chunk->address);
- free(chunk);
- return;
- }
- }
-
- debugp("FREE: did not find storage %s (at %p), %s:%d", name, pointer,
- filename, line);
-}
-
-void
-MM_leakd_flush(void)
-{
- debugp("flushing memory informations");
- while (!TAILQ_EMPTY(&chunks))
- SLIST_REMOVE_HEAD(&chunks, next);
-}
-
-void
-MM_leakd_printallocated(void)
-{
- struct MM_mem_chunk *chunk;
- debugp("printing dynamic memory allocations");
- TAILQ_FOREACH(chunk, &chunks, next) {
- debugp(" chunk: %p (alloc'ed at %s:%d, size %d)\n",
- chunk->address, chunk->filename, chunk->line, chunk->size);
- }
-}
-
-void
-MM_leakd_init(void)
-{
- TAILQ_INIT(&chunks);
-}
-
-#endif /* !__HAVE_LEAK_DETECTOR */
